Extreme Cryo Gel

 




Fast acting Extreme Cryo Gel is a unique blend of Essential Oils and natural herbs to alleviate pain associated with arthritis, sore muscles and aching joints.

A unique blend of Essential Oils and Natural Herbs to alleviate pain associated with arthritis, sore muscles and aching joints. The key ingredient is pure emu oil which contains Essential Fatty Acids that are vital for the human body. Emu Oil reduces inflammation in muscles and joints. It also has transdermal properties allowing the active ingredients to penetrate deeper into the muscle. Other key ingredients are aloe vera leaf (research has shown it to dramatically heal wounds), arnica extract (reduces inflammation and pain), glucosomine (helps rebuild cartilage and slow the progression of arthritis), cat's claw extract (known as the “Sacred Herb of the Rainforest” in Peru and is used for treatment of arthritis and inflammation), licorice root extract (known for its anti-inflammatory characteristics), St. John's wort extract (antiviral, antibacterial and also good for nerve pain.) Extreme Cryo Gel has a cooling sensation and a non-offensive odor so you can use this product at home, work, school or on the playing field.

The cooling sensation may last up to 6 hours so that you can enjoy life again..
